Women's Tennis Finishes Fall Season With 6-1 Win At Rider

Lawrenceville, NJ - The Wagner College women's tennis team concluded its fall slate of matches on Saturday afternoon as the Seahawks earned a 6-1 victory over Rider.  

"I am proud of our team for the way that they went out and competed this afternoon," commented head coach Scott Paz. "We were poised and focused throughout the match. We will build upon this as now we get ready for the spring season." 


Wagner (2-2) claimed the first point of the match by taking No. 1 and No. 3 doubles matches. The tandem of Gabrielle Perraudin and Tara Dakic moved to 3-0 on the season as they bested Leila Koster and Avery Oppenheim, 6-3, at No. 1 action.  Alegra d'Alessandro and Paula Ysabelle Yu won by default at No. 3. 

Yu was awarded the victory at No. 6 by default as Wagner went up 2-0 in the overall match. Perrraudin posted a 6-3; 6-4 triumph over Koster at No. 2, giving the visitors a 3-0 advantage. 

Dakic was able to rally in her contest at No. 3 singles against Ally Garofoli. After dropping the first set, 6-3, Dakic recorded a 6-3 winner in the second set to force a third and deciding set. Both athletes rallied at multiple points of the third set, but, in the end, Dakic was able to withstand Garofoli, picking up a 10-8 winner. 

Rider's Capucine Thuilot collected the Broncs' lone win of the match, defeating Fidan Kahlilzade, 6-4; 6-3, in another competitive match. 

Samantha Lugtu got past Anglica Garcia, 8-3, at No. 4 while d'Alessandro secured an 8-4 winner at No. 5.
